The application process for acquiring a Polish motorist's license includes several steps:
Choose a Driving School: Select a recognized driving school and enroll in the suitable course.
Complete Driver's Education: Attend theoretical classes and finish the required variety of useful driving lessons.
Pass the Health Examination: Schedule a consultation with a certified medical professional for a medical assessment.
Take the Theory Test: After completing your research studies, pass a written test covering the rules of the roadway.
Take the Practical Driving Exam: After passing the theory test, schedule and finish the practical driving test.
Send Application: MięDzynarodowe Prawo Jazdy W Polsce Present all required documents and the test pass certificates at the regional Municipal Office to get the license.
Receive Your License: Once approved, applicants will receive their driver's license, informacje o polskim prawie jazdy which can take up to several weeks.

Driver's education is a crucial part of acquiring a license in Poland. The courses typically include two parts: theoretical lessons and useful driving experience.
Theoretical Lessons: Cover traffic laws, safe driving practices, and environmental considerations.Practical Driving: Involves hands-on experience behind the wheel, together with guideline on car operation in various driving scenarios.Driving Schools in Poland

1. Can I use a foreign motorist's license in Poland?Yes, foreign motorist's licenses are valid in Poland for up to 6 months. After that, you will require to obtain a Polish license.
2. What if I fail my driving test?You can retake the driving test after a waiting duration, which is usually set by the local authority. Typically, applicants can retake the useful driving test after a minimum of 2 weeks.
3. The length of time does a Polish motorist's license last?A Polish chauffeur's license is typically valid for 15 years. After that, holders need to renew their license.
4. Can I convert my driver's license from another EU nation to a Polish one?Yes, residents from other EU countries can exchange their licenses in Poland without taking additional tests, as long as their license stands.
